diff options
author | David Oberhollenzer <david.oberhollenzer@tele2.at> | 2018-08-24 16:59:28 +0200 |
---|---|---|
committer | David Oberhollenzer <david.oberhollenzer@tele2.at> | 2018-08-24 21:17:31 +0200 |
commit | 066efaa33e7641d378ac4d8a1419a525df6f70d2 (patch) | |
tree | 0ad5b67757d876cd9db6fe58de796a44f57d78c9 /services | |
parent | 2d54b32d2406de4ad624c011bf4b30ed45dabdaf (diff) |
initd: automatically do a shutdown/reboot when the target is completed
Signed-off-by: David Oberhollenzer <david.oberhollenzer@tele2.at>
Diffstat (limited to 'services')
-rw-r--r-- | services/Makemodule.am | 7 | ||||
-rw-r--r-- | services/reboot | 5 | ||||
-rw-r--r-- | services/shutdown | 5 |
3 files changed, 3 insertions, 14 deletions
diff --git a/services/Makemodule.am b/services/Makemodule.am index ab79414..5b12ca4 100644 --- a/services/Makemodule.am +++ b/services/Makemodule.am @@ -1,21 +1,20 @@ initdir = @TEMPLATEDIR@ init_DATA = services/agetty services/hostname services/loopback init_DATA += services/sysctl services/hwclock services/sysinit -init_DATA += services/reboot services/shutdown services/sigkill init_DATA += services/sigterm services/sync services/devfs init_DATA += services/sysfs services/procfs services/tmpfs init_DATA += services/vfs services/ifrename services/ifcfg init_DATA += services/dhcpcd services/dhcpcdmaster services/unbound init_DATA += services/dnsmasq services/ifdown services/modules init_DATA += services/network services/hostapd services/swclock -init_DATA += services/swclocksave services/nft +init_DATA += services/swclocksave services/nft services/sigkill if USYSLOGD init_DATA += services/usyslogd endif EXTRA_DIST += services/sysinit services/vfs services/agetty services/hostname -EXTRA_DIST += services/hwclock services/loopback services/reboot -EXTRA_DIST += services/shutdown services/sync services/sysctl services/tmpfs +EXTRA_DIST += services/hwclock services/loopback +EXTRA_DIST += services/sync services/sysctl services/tmpfs EXTRA_DIST += services/dhcpcd services/dhcpcdmaster services/unbound EXTRA_DIST += services/usyslogd services/dnsmasq services/network diff --git a/services/reboot b/services/reboot deleted file mode 100644 index 65a8eac..0000000 --- a/services/reboot +++ /dev/null @@ -1,5 +0,0 @@ -description system reboot -exec shutdown -nrf -type wait -target reboot -after sync sigkill sigterm diff --git a/services/shutdown b/services/shutdown deleted file mode 100644 index 679ffbd..0000000 --- a/services/shutdown +++ /dev/null @@ -1,5 +0,0 @@ -description system shutdown -exec shutdown -npf -type wait -target shutdown -after sync sigkill sigterm |